Perfect Player Playlist Keeps Refreshing

Category : News

Perfect Player Playlist Keeps Refreshing: The Complete Troubleshooting Guide

If your Perfect Player playlist keeps refreshing, you’re not alone. This frustrating loop disrupts your viewing and feels like a broken remote.

I’ve used Perfect Player for years across Firesticks, Android boxes, and phones. I know exactly how annoying that constant refresh icon can be.

This guide is built from hands-on testing. We’ll diagnose the root cause and walk through proven fixes, from the quickest 30-second solution to advanced network tweaks.

Pro Tip: Before we start, note the exact moment the refresh happens. Is it on app launch, channel change, or randomly? This clue is your first diagnostic tool.

Issue Overview: Symptoms & Causes of the Playlist Refresh Loop

The core symptom is the playlist reloading on its own, interrupting your stream. You’ll see the loading spinner or a brief “Updating playlist” message.

Channels may freeze or disappear momentarily. The EPG (Electronic Program Guide) might also fail to populate correctly.

This isn’t a random bug. It’s usually a signal of one of three issues: a problem with your playlist source (M3U URL), a local app cache/data conflict, or a network timeout.

In our testing, expired or unstable M3U links are the most common culprit, followed by corrupted app data on the device itself.

Quick Diagnostic Checklist

Run through this 60-second checklist to pinpoint the problem area before diving into fixes.

  • Playlist Source: Does the M3U URL work in another player like VLC?
  • Internet Connection: Run a speed test on your device. Is it stable?
  • App Version: Are you running the latest version of Perfect Player?
  • Device Storage: Is your device’s storage almost full? This can cause data corruption.
  • Time of Error: Does it refresh every 2 minutes, or only when you switch categories?

Method 1: The Quickest Fix (Basic)

This method solves the majority of refresh loops caused by temporary glitches. It takes less than a minute.

Step 1: Force Stop and Clear Cache

Go to your device’s main Settings > Apps > Perfect Player.

First, tap Force Stop. This kills any stuck processes. Then, tap Storage and select Clear Cache.

Clearing the cache removes temporary files that may have become corrupted and cause the refresh cycle.

Step 2: Restart Your Device

Unplug your Firestick, Android box, or router from power for 30 seconds. This clears the system’s network memory.

Power everything back on and launch Perfect Player. Check if the playlist loads without refreshing.

Method 2: Standard Resolution (Intermediate)

If the quick fix didn’t work, the issue is likely with your playlist configuration. Let’s verify and correct it.

Step 1: Verify Your M3U URL

Open Perfect Player and go to Settings > General > Playlist.

Carefully check the M3U URL. A single misplaced character will break it. The best test is to copy the URL into a web browser on your phone or PC.

If the browser downloads an .m3u file, the link is active. If you get a “404” or “Access Denied” error, your playlist URL has expired or is incorrect. You must get a new, valid URL from your IPTV provider.

Warning: Using free, public M3U URLs is a leading cause of this error. These links are unstable and often overloaded. For a reliable, buffer-free experience, consider a premium IPTV service with dedicated support.

Step 2: Re-enter Playlist and EPG Data

In Perfect Player settings, delete the entire contents of the Playlist URL and EPG URL fields.

Manually re-type or paste a fresh copy of your URLs. This eliminates hidden formatting errors copied from other apps.

Save and exit. The app will now perform a fresh, clean download of your playlist data, which often resolves refresh loops.

Method 3: Advanced Troubleshooting (Deep Dive)

For persistent issues, we need to look at network settings and app internals. This requires more technical comfort.

Step 1: Adjust Perfect Player’s Timeout Settings

Slow server response can trick the app into thinking the playlist failed, triggering a refresh.

Go to Settings > General. Find Connection timeout.

Increase this value from the default (e.g., 10000 ms) to 20000 (20 seconds). This gives your playlist source more time to respond before the app times out.

Step 2: Change the Decoder Type

Hardware decoder issues can cause instability that manifests as refreshing.

Navigate to Settings > Playback > Decoder.

Change the setting from “Hardware” to “Software” or vice-versa. Test the playlist. I’ve found this switch resolves refresh loops tied to specific video streams.

Step 3: Perform a Full Data Reset (Last Resort)

This erases all your settings and playlists within Perfect Player. You will need to set it up again from scratch.

Go to device Settings > Apps > Perfect Player > Storage.

This time, tap Clear Data (not just Cache). Confirm the action. This wipes the app’s internal database, removing any deep corruption.

Reopen Perfect Player and re-enter your playlist details. A clean slate often solves the most stubborn refresh loops.

Preventive Measures: Stop It From Coming Back

Fixing the problem is good. Preventing it is better. Implement these habits for a stable experience.

Always use a stable, paid IPTV subscription. Free sources are the number one cause of playlist instability.

Regularly clear the Perfect Player cache from your device settings every few weeks to prevent data buildup.

Keep your Perfect Player app updated. Developers release patches for known bugs, including playlist handling issues.

Use a wired Ethernet connection for your streaming device if possible. It’s far more stable than Wi-Fi for continuous data flow.

Tool Recommendations for Fixing

These tools help diagnose and resolve the underlying issues.

  • Analiti Speed Test (Android/Fire TV): Tests your device’s actual network speed and connection quality.
  • VLC Media Player: The best tool to verify if an M3U URL is valid and working outside of Perfect Player.
  • Filelinked: A safe storehouse to get the official, latest version of Perfect Player.
  • Router Admin Panel: Access it (usually 192.168.1.1) to check for QoS settings or firewall blocks.

When to Contact Professional Support

If you’ve tried all methods and the playlist still refreshes, the problem is likely outside your control.

Contact your IPTV provider’s support. Tell them “My M3U playlist keeps refreshing in Perfect Player.”

They can check their server logs, provide a new playlist URL, or confirm if there’s a service-wide issue.

If the problem is with the Perfect Player app itself, seek help on dedicated forums like Reddit’s r/IPTV. The community is very active.

Real User Case Study/Example

John, a Firestick user, had his playlist refresh every 2 minutes. He tried clearing cache and restarting (Method 1) with no luck.

He used VLC on his laptop to test the M3U URL (Method 2, Step 1). It failed, revealing an expired link.

He contacted his provider, who gave him a new, updated M3U URL. He re-entered it into Perfect Player.

The refresh loop stopped immediately. The root cause was an outdated playlist source, not the app itself.

FAQ: Common Questions About This Error

Why does my Perfect Player refresh when I change channels?

This usually points to a problem with how the playlist is organized. The app might be re-fetching data for each new category. Check your playlist URL structure with your provider.

Is a constantly refreshing playlist a sign of a virus?

No, it’s almost never a virus. It’s a technical glitch related to data fetching, network, or app configuration as detailed in this guide.

Should I uninstall and reinstall Perfect Player?

This is similar to “Clear Data” but more thorough. Yes, it’s a valid last-step fix. Uninstall, reboot your device, then install a fresh copy from a trusted source.

Can my VPN cause this refreshing issue?

Absolutely. A slow VPN server or one that blocks certain ports can cause timeouts. Try disconnecting your VPN temporarily to see if the refresh loop stops.

Conclusion

A Perfect Player playlist that keeps refreshing is a solvable problem. Start with the simple cache clear and restart.

Most often, the solution lies in verifying and updating your M3U playlist URL from your provider.

For stubborn cases, adjust timeout settings, change the decoder, or perform a full data reset. Prevention is key: use a reliable service and maintain your app.

I’ve used these exact steps to fix this issue on my own setups. With patience and this guide, you’ll stop the refresh loop and get back to seamless streaming.

Related Posts